Why Your Building Needs an Annual Fire Safety Statement
eTradeWire News/10827174
SYDNEY - eTradeWire -- When it comes to fire safety, having measures in place is only part of the story. What really counts is ensuring those measures are working properly, year after year. That's where an annual fire safety statement comes in. This document confirms that all required fire protection systems in your building have been inspected, tested and certified as functioning correctly.
Regular maintenance matters
Mechanical ventilation, smoke‐control fans, fire-dampers, and stair-pressurisation systems can degrade over time – air pressure leaks, wear and tear, or blocked vents can all undermine effectiveness. By getting an annual check and fire and safety certificate, you ensure your fire safety systems can perform optimally, when it counts. Beyond legal requirements, annual fire safety statements help create peace of mind. When your building's fire protection systems are professionally assessed each year, you know they're ready to perform when it matters most. For businesses, it also sends a strong message: safety is a priority, and the wellbeing of everyone onsite comes first.

Compliance-driven, seamless support
At Coral Fire, we understand how complex compliance can feel. That's why we offer a streamlined Mechanical AFSS service. Our qualified technicians audit your mechanical fire safety systems – including smoke control, mechanical ventilation, stair-pressurisation and exit-system ventilation – to ensure they meet relevant legislation and Australian Standards.
Here's how our process works for you: we conduct a full mechanical systems audit, prepare the mechanical portion of the AFSS documentation, and once signed off, deliver clear reporting so building owners or facility managers know exactly which systems have passed and if any remedial actions are required.
At its core, an annual fire safety statement is about reliability, risk reduction and responsible building management. Staying proactive with fire compliance supports a safer community and ensures your building is prepared, protected and operating with confidence.
